Abstract
546,328. Harvesting potatoes. KING, J. Nov. 21, 1941, No. 14997. [Class 6 (iii)] [Also in Groups II and XXX] A potato-harvesting machine comprises a spade 15 adapted to scoop a complete drill into a receptacle 16 between frame plates 1, 2, an elevator consisting of a pair of chains 19 carrying curved slats 20 and running over sprockets 21, 22, or a band with outwardly-extending tines, for conveying the contents of receptacle 16 over an inclined earth screen 18 and depositing the residue of the screen upon a reciprocating riddle 24, which separates the haulms and deposits them at the side while allowing the potatoes and any remaining earth and stones to fall upon a sorting conveyer 28 having spaced laths 29, preferably of triangular section, adapted to retain the larger potatoes and deliver them through a hopper 35 into sacks 34 and allow the smaller potatoes &c. to pass through to a hopper 39 for delivery to an auxiliary screen 40, adapted to deliver medium-sized potatoes, suitable for seed, to a trough 41 and deposit the very small potatoes &c. on the ground by way of a chute 42.. The shaft 46 of the elevator driving sprockets 21 is driven by a belt 45 from a shaft 43, adapted to be coupled to the driving shaft of the tractor, or with the axle of a horse-drawn machine, the crank shaft 25 of the riddle 24 being driven by a belt 48, and the shaft 57 of the conveyer driving sprockets 31 by a belt 51 and bevel gearing, from the shaft 46. Chain and sprocket drives may replace the belts and pulleys. The riddle 24 may be pivoted to a link 27 or may be pivoted to the plate 26 and operated by a cam. A rotary fork may be provided above the riddle. The hopper 35 is provided with a pivoted flap operated by a handle 38 for directing potatoes into one sack or another. Attendants may ride on the platform 36 to fill sacks and pick out stones caught in the conveyer. The draw-bar 3 may be articulated at 58 for adjusting the depth of entry of the spade in the ground and may be adjustable transversely of the frame. In the tractor-drawn machine shown, the axle 4a of the wheels 4 is journalled in pivoted arms 5 connected by links 7 to crank arms 8 of a shaft 9 operable by a lever 11 for raising and lowering the frame.
